Detailed Engineering Specifications

Built to exacting engineering tolerances, this 0.901" thick Nylon stock sheet measures 35" in length and 37" in width. Nylon's inherent properties provide excellent electrical insulation, high tensile strength, and good impact resistance, making it suitable for fabricated components in electrical enclosures, switchgear, and lighting fixtures. Its ability to withstand moderate temperatures and chemical exposure further enhances its utility in harsh industrial environments.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Using standard tools not designed for machining Nylon, leading to chipping or poor edge quality.Employ carbide-tipped or specialized Nylon-cutting tools for clean, precise cuts and machining.
Over-tightening fasteners, which can cause stress cracking in Nylon components.Use appropriate torque settings for fasteners and consider washers to distribute load.
